Falafel Burgers
Crispy yet crumbly falafel, richly spiced with cumin, coriander, and chili powder. Balanced with a bright, fresh parsley and lemon tahini sauce.

Ingredients
- 2 can garbanzo beans (chickpeas), drained and rinsed
- 1 small red onion, ch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, grated or finely chopped
- 1 large handful parsley, chopped
- 4 tablespoons flour
- 1 tablespoon cumin
- 1 tablespoon coriander
- 1 tablespoon chili powder
- 1 1/2 teaspoons turmeric
- Salt, to taste
- Pepper, to taste
- 1/4 cup vegetable oil
- 1/2 cup tahini paste
- 3 tablespoons water
- 2 lemons lemon zest
- 2 lemons lemon juice
Instructions
Step 1
Combine the chickpeas, onion, garlic, parsley, flour, cumin, coriander, chili powder, turmeric, and salt. Pulse in a food processor until the mixture is well combined. Form the mixture into 4 large patties.
Step 2
Heat the vegetable oil in a large, nonstick skillet set over medium-high heat. Cook the patties for about 3 minutes per side.
Step 3
Make the tahini sauce: Whisk the tahini paste with water, lemon juice, lemon zest, salt, and freshly ground black pepper in a mixing bowl.
Step 4
Serve the falafel burgers in pita pockets or on a bun. Top them with the prepared tahini sauce, lettuce, and tomato.
